| /** |
| * Wrapper function used to run a test that can sometimes flake for uncontrollable reasons. |
| * |
| * If the given test fails on the first run, it is executed the given number of times again, expecting all secondary |
| * runs to succeed. If they do, the failure is understood as a flake and the test is treated as passing. |
| * |
| * Do not use this if the test is deterministic and its success is not influenced by external factors (such as time, |
| * selection of random seed, network failures, etc.). If the test can be made independent of such factors, it is |
| * probably preferable to do so rather than use this method. |
| * |
| * @param test The test to run. |
| * @param rerunsOnFailure How many times to re-run it if it fails. All reruns must pass. |
| * @param message Message to send to System.err on initial failure. |
| */ |
| public static void flakyTest(Runnable test, int rerunsOnFailure, String message) |
| { |
| AssertionError e = runCatchingAssertionError(test); |
| if (e == null) |
| return; // success |
| System.err.format("Test failed. %s%n" |
| + "Re-running %d times to verify it isn't failing more often than it should.%n" |
| + "Failure was: %s%n", message, rerunsOnFailure, e); |
| e.printStackTrace(); |
| |
| int rerunsFailed = 0; |
| for (int i = 0; i < rerunsOnFailure; ++i) |
| { |
| AssertionError t = runCatchingAssertionError(test); |
| if (t != null) |
| { |
| ++rerunsFailed; |
| e.addSuppressed(t); |
| } |
| } |
| if (rerunsFailed > 0) |
| { |
| System.err.format("Test failed in %d of the %d reruns.%n", rerunsFailed, rerunsOnFailure); |
| throw e; |
| } |
| |
| System.err.println("All reruns succeeded. Failure treated as flake."); |
| } |
